Ingredients

This dipping sauce for artichokes recipe requires only a few simple ingredients that you may already have in your pantry. Here are the key ingredients you’ll need:

  • Mayonnaise: The base of the sauce and provides a creamy and rich texture.
  • Lemon juice: Adds a tangy and citrusy flavor to the sauce.
  • Garlic: Gives the sauce a delicious savory taste and aroma.
  • Dijon mustard: Adds a hint of spiciness and depth to the sauce.
  • Salt and pepper: Enhances the overall flavor of the sauce.

These ingredients work together to create a flavorful dipping sauce that complements the mild and delicate taste of artichokes. By combining the creamy mayonnaise with the brightness of lemon juice and the savory garlic, this sauce perfectly balances the flavors and enhances the enjoyment of eating artichokes.

Step-by-Step Guide to Making Dipping Sauce for Artichokes

Making dipping sauce for artichokes is a simple and delicious way to enhance the flavor of this vegetable. Here is a step-by-step guide on how to make this tasty sauce:

  1. First, gather all the ingredients you will need. This includes mayonnaise, lemon juice, minced garlic, salt, and pepper.
  2. In a small bowl, combine 1/2 cup of mayonnaise with 2 tablespoons of lemon juice. Mix well until the ingredients are fully incorporated.
  3. Add 1-2 cloves of minced garlic to the mayonnaise and lemon juice mixture. You can adjust the amount of garlic according to your preference.
  4. Season the sauce with salt and pepper to taste. Start with a small amount and gradually add more if needed. Remember, you can always add more seasoning later, but you can’t take it away.
  5. Once all the ingredients are combined, taste the sauce and adjust the seasoning if necessary. Some people prefer a tangier sauce, so you can add more lemon juice if desired.
  6. Serve the dipping sauce alongside steamed artichokes. To eat the artichokes, simply peel off the leaves one by one and dip them in the sauce. Scraping the soft part of the leaf with your teeth, discard the rest of the leaf. Once you reach the artichoke heart, remove the fuzzy choke and enjoy the tender heart with the dipping sauce.

By following these simple steps, you can easily make a flavorful dipping sauce that will complement the natural taste of artichokes. Enjoy!

Tips from Professional Chefs on Making Dipping Sauce for Artichokes

When it comes to making a delicious dipping sauce for artichokes, professional chefs have some valuable tips to share. These tips can elevate your sauce and take it to the next level. Here are a few expert recommendations:

  1. Use fresh ingredients: Fresh ingredients make a big difference in the flavor of your sauce. Consider using freshly squeezed lemon juice, minced garlic, and finely chopped herbs like parsley or dill. The vibrant taste of fresh ingredients will enhance the overall taste of your dipping sauce.
  2. Experiment with different flavors: Don’t be afraid to get creative with your dipping sauce. You can add a little bit of heat with some crushed red pepper flakes or chili powder. Alternatively, you can incorporate tangy flavors with a tablespoon of Dijon mustard or a splash of vinegar. Play around with different flavor combinations to find your perfect dipping sauce.
  3. Balance the flavors: A good dipping sauce should have a balance of flavors – sweet, sour, salty, and umami. To achieve this balance, consider adding a touch of sweetness with honey or brown sugar, a hint of salt with soy sauce or Worcestershire sauce, and a rich umami flavor with a dash of fish sauce or tamari. Taste and adjust the seasoning as needed to achieve the desired balance.

By following these tips from professional chefs, you can create a dipping sauce for artichokes that is bursting with delicious flavors and enhances the taste of the dish.
